Becoming a physician’s assistant is not a difficult task. In fact, you may be surprised how simple it can be to start working towards your degree. In most cases, you will need at least your bachelor’s degree in order to begin practicing. There are many different degree programs that you can consider when you have enrolled in an accredited school. It is also necessary to earn your physician assistant certification. Graduating from a program that has been accredited by the Accreditation Review Commission on Education for the Physician Assistant and passing the Physician Assistant National Certifying Exam is necessary in order to complete your pursuits as an assistant.

How much you make as a physician’s assistant can depend on your location and specialized knowledge. If you are located in a small city, you are less likely to make a large amount of money. In comparison, if you live in a large city, you are more likely to be hired by a large hospital or private doctor that can afford a large salary. In most cases, a physician assistant salary is around $81,230 annually.
There are many people in the medical industry which believe that the demand for these assistants will continue to grow. Some studies indicate that the demand will continue to rise for the next eight years. Other studies claim that the demand for physician’s assistants will have grown 39 percent by the estimated year of 2018.
